Singaporean Cuisine

You may be surprised to find that only 7% of the food you eat in Singapore is locally grown in Singapore and the rest are from other countries. You can buy it at farms and shopping malls in northern Singapore. The chicken and rice meal is famous in Singapore and costs only $2. Another special feature is the Singapore Sling, which is very well known here. A special cocktail with various ingredients such as gin, lime, and pineapple juice. Singaporeans love to eat food, so there are several types of restaurants in Singapore. It is said that nearly two new restaurants are opened every day in Singapore.

Entertainment in Singapore

In 2008, the trend towards the first F1 night race began in Singapore. This is a very exciting event in Singapore. Numerous luxury cars are participating in this race. The beauty of this race is highlighted by the number of concerts that take place during the race. There is a big nationwide sale every June. This is done to promote tourism to the country. Every year, thousands of tourists visit this sale to buy the products of their interest. The Singapore Retailers Association holds this sale every year.

Night Safari

It is the only zoo in the world where you can see more than 300 species of animals roaming freely without barriers. There are deer, lions, and tigers. If you’re lucky, you can see the noisy rhinos bathing in the zoo. Nowhere in the world, you can find such a large population of different animals.

Disappeared from the map

There was a time when Singapore disappeared from the world map. But with the help of the Majapahit Empire and the Ayutthaya dynasty of Siam, it becomes an important trading port. Today, it is considered one of the most significant trading ports in the world.
